MySQL 數(shù)據(jù)庫類似 Excel 嗎?
MySQL 數(shù)據(jù)庫是一種關(guān)系型數(shù)據(jù)庫管理系統(tǒng),它可以讓您存儲和管理大量的有序數(shù)據(jù)。Excel 是一種電子數(shù)據(jù)表格軟件,它允許您在電子表格中輸入,計算和分析數(shù)據(jù)。雖然它們的用途有些類似,但 MySQL 數(shù)據(jù)庫和 Excel 之間存在顯著的區(qū)別。
MySQL 數(shù)據(jù)庫管理系統(tǒng)與 Excel 的對比
MySQL 數(shù)據(jù)庫管理系統(tǒng)和 Excel 在存儲和管理數(shù)據(jù)方面有很大的不同。在 Excel 中,您可以很容易地建立電子表格,輸入數(shù)據(jù),并使用公式進行計算。但是,當電子表格逐漸增大時,計算可能會變得非常緩慢,并且隨著時間的推移,電子表格的結(jié)構(gòu)和完整性可能會變得非常復雜。相比之下,MySQL 數(shù)據(jù)庫可以輕松處理大量數(shù)據(jù),并提供高度結(jié)構(gòu)化和規(guī)范化的數(shù)據(jù)存儲方式。
MySQL 的數(shù)據(jù)結(jié)構(gòu)與 Excel 的數(shù)據(jù)結(jié)構(gòu)
MySQL 數(shù)據(jù)庫使用表來存儲數(shù)據(jù),每個表都是具有特定格式和數(shù)據(jù)類型的列的集合。這意味著在 MySQL 中,每個數(shù)據(jù)都必須具有特定數(shù)據(jù)類型和字段名稱,并被分配到其關(guān)聯(lián)的列中。另一方面,Excel 使用電子表格中的單元格來存儲數(shù)據(jù),每個單元格可以包含一個文本字符串,一個數(shù)值或一個公式。這使得 Excel 不太適合存儲干凈,規(guī)范化的數(shù)據(jù),特別是當您需要將其用于其他應(yīng)用程序時。
MySQL 在企業(yè)應(yīng)用中的作用
MySQL 數(shù)據(jù)庫在企業(yè)應(yīng)用程序中扮演著非常重要的角色。許多 Web 網(wǎng)站和應(yīng)用程序使用 MySQL 作為其后端數(shù)據(jù)庫管理系統(tǒng),因為它提供了高度可擴展和高度安全的數(shù)據(jù)存儲和訪問能力。MySQL 數(shù)據(jù)庫也可以使用 Open Database Connectivity (ODBC) 與其他企業(yè)應(yīng)用程序進行集成,例如 Microsoft Excel 中的 SQL Server 數(shù)據(jù)庫。
總結(jié)
雖然 MySQL 數(shù)據(jù)庫和 Excel 都具有存儲和管理數(shù)據(jù)的功能,但它們之間還是存在顯著的區(qū)別。MySQL 數(shù)據(jù)庫提供了高度規(guī)范化和結(jié)構(gòu)化的數(shù)據(jù)存儲方式,可以更輕松地處理大量數(shù)據(jù),而 Excel 建立在電子表格之上,適合小型數(shù)據(jù)集的存儲和簡單的計算。在企業(yè)應(yīng)用程序環(huán)境中,MySQL 數(shù)據(jù)庫發(fā)揮著重要作用,提供高效,可擴展和高度安全的數(shù)據(jù)存儲和訪問,以滿足不同規(guī)模的企業(yè)數(shù)據(jù)管理需求。